In addition, you should be sure to examine the overall dimensions of the length, width and height of the scooter, both when it's folded and unfolded. These specifications will help determine if the scooter is able to be stored or transported in the space you've in mind. If you are considering purchasing an old scooter, be aware of the overall condition. Check for signs of wear, rust or mechanical issues. It's also a good idea to test drive the scooter and listen for sounds that may suggest it's worn out or in need of replacement. You should also take into consideration the size and type of batteries on your scooter. Some brands, such as SmartScootâ„¢, offer lightweight folding scooters equipped with lithium-ion batteries. They are much lighter than traditional lead-acid battery. This could make a huge difference in the overall weight of your scooter as well as its ability to travel over long distances. Additionally, many companies will offer you the option of using a courtesy scooter while yours is being repaired to be repaired. One thing to look into is the condition of the tires. Most mobility scooters have tough tires, and if the ones on the used model are flattened, it may indicate that they have been sitting for a long time. You can check the condition of the tires by driving the scooter with care on the surface, and observing any vibrations or bumps. Another area that you should be aware of is the condition of the battery. Batteries can last up to two years, but eventually they'll require replacement. A good way to preserve the battery's life is to charge them every night for eight to ten hours. This will help you get the most usage out of them. Be aware of your brakes and wheels. They must be in good shape and free from cracks or cuts. Check your pneumatic tyres regularly for signs of punctures or wear. These will affect the performance and comfort of your vehicle. You should clean the seat and other fabrics on your mobility scooter to keep them clean. This will reduce the risk of moisture and mold building up in the upholstery. When not in use, keep your scooter in an area that is dry. Moisture can cause electronic components to corrode, which can lead to the scooter breaking down. If you are looking for a secondhand mobility scooter, be sure you check the condition with care. Be aware of any cosmetic flaws such as rips or scratches in the plastic. Also, test the motor and see how it performs. If the motor stops and starts often, this could be an indication of faulty wiring. Battery life is an additional factor to consider when choosing an old mobility scooter. Batteries are designed to last for up to 18 months with daily use and even longer when used infrequently. If the batteries begin to show signs of wear like not charging or reducing in capacity quickly, it's time to replace them.
